Key Benefits of a Comprehensive Multivitamin
Taking a high-quality Multivitamin may help support several aspects of health. The B-complex vitamins in formulations like MultiThera 1 contribute to normal energy-yielding metabolism, helping your body convert food into usable energy. Vitamin D supports calcium absorption and bone health. Zinc and vitamin C are well-known for their roles in normal immune function. Antioxidant vitamins such as vitamin E and selenium help protect cells from oxidative stress. The iron-free nature of this formula is particularly beneficial for men and postmenopausal women, who typically need less iron. By providing these nutrients in bio-available forms, your body can utilise them more effectively. It is important to note that a Multivitamin is not a substitute for a varied and balanced diet, but rather a complement to support overall nutrient adequacy.

Top Ingredients to Look For
The most effective multivitamins uses advanced forms of key nutrients. Methylcobalamin, the naturally occurring form of vitamin B12, is more readily used by the body than synthetic versions. L-5-methyltetrahydrofolate (5-MTHF) is the active form of folate, bypassing the need for conversion in the body—important for individuals with MTHFR gene variations. Chelated minerals like magnesium glycinate or zinc picolinate are bound to organic molecules, enhancing their bioavailability. These ingredients help ensure that the nutrients are absorbed and utilised efficiently.
